bald |
having little or no hair on the head. |
barrel |
a large round container with a flat top and bottom that is used to keep liquids. Barrels are often made of wood. |
coffin |
a box in which a dead person is buried. |
eager |
wanting very much. |
fighter |
a boxer. |
further |
comparative of far; at or to a greater distance. |
hoof |
the hard, tough covering on the feet of certain mammals such as horses, pigs, and deer. |
move |
to change position or place. |
pupil1 |
a young person who is taught by a teacher. |
reader |
a person who looks at and understands words on a page or screen. |
sensible |
having or showing good judgment; wise. |
smart |
intelligent; knowing a lot. |
space |
the area that contains the entire universe beyond the earth. |
strike |
a stopping of work as a protest for better pay or working conditions. |
though |
used to connect two parts of a sentence when the meaning of one part seems to disagree with the other. |
